What 3D models sell best?
The highest-selling categories on print-on-demand platforms are home decor (vases, lamps, organizers), figurines and miniatures, jewelry, and functional replacement parts. Models that are print-optimized — watertight, within size limits, low support use — sell measurably better.
How to price 3D models for sale
Price against physical equivalent value, not effort. A decor piece that would cost $30 retail can support a higher print price; a tiny gear is volume-based. On ModelToMake the buyer pays per physical unit, so your revenue scales with real demand instead of a fixed download fee.
